ASP多语言国际化优化策略
|
作为区块链开发者,我们在构建去中心化应用时,往往需要考虑多语言支持,以满足全球用户的需求。ASP(Application Service Provider)平台的国际化优化策略,不仅仅是简单的翻译问题,而是涉及到架构设计、数据存储、用户体验等多个层面。 在区块链环境中,智能合约和分布式账本的特性决定了数据的不可篡改性和一致性。因此,在进行多语言优化时,必须确保不同语言版本的数据在链上保持同步,并且不会导致逻辑冲突或数据冗余。 采用标准化的国际化的数据结构是关键。例如,使用ISO 639-1语言代码作为标识符,结合JSON格式存储多语言内容,可以有效提升系统的灵活性和可维护性。同时,将语言资源与业务逻辑解耦,有助于降低模块间的依赖关系。 在前端展示方面,应充分利用区块链浏览器和DApp框架提供的多语言支持能力。通过动态加载语言包,实现按需加载和即时切换,不仅提升了性能,也增强了用户的本地化体验。
AI辅助生成图,仅供参考 同时,考虑到区块链的透明性和公开性,所有语言资源的版本变更都应记录在链上,确保可追溯性和审计能力。这为后续的语言更新和合规审查提供了可靠依据。 对于跨链应用而言,多语言优化还需兼顾不同链之间的兼容性。统一的语言处理机制能够减少因链间差异带来的适配成本,提高整体系统的稳定性和扩展性。 持续的本地化测试和用户反馈机制同样重要。只有通过真实用户的使用场景验证,才能不断优化语言策略,真正实现全球化部署。 (编辑:51站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

